What is the Internet of Medical Things IoMT?

A hospital or medical clinic is a natural place to take advantage of this new technology. The healthcare industry has long been at the forefront of innovation. In the past, data from advanced testing machines were siloed until they were entered manually into the patient’s record. The IoMT allows information to flow directly from connected machines to a patient management system.

Healthcare IT professionals understand how the benefits of web-enabled technology will extend beyond patient care. Connecting devices to a network can change the way medical organizations handle staffing, prescriptions, inventory and reporting.

Examples of the Internet of Things in Healthcare

The IoMT is already in use in many medical settings. Observing real-time data improves patient care and general healthcare management.

Patient Wearables

Wearable devices are some of the most familiar types of web-connected technology. Many consumers enjoy wearing fitness devices that track their steps and measure their heart rates. In a medical setting, these devices can do even more such as tracking glucose levels, monitoring blood pressure and reporting patient movement and falls.

These wearable devices will also help monitor patients in their homes. This ability can shorten hospital stays and help health professionals check on post-appointment compliance with medical orders.

Resource and Staff Tracking

Web-enabled badges help large organizations keep track of staff and equipment. Portable devices move frequently on a hospital floor. A badge can report the location of the item and whether or not it is in active use. Any factor that decreases response times will improve patient outcomes.

In the same way, hospitals can incorporate tracking technology into employee ID badges. This ability enables the organization to send doctors and nurses who are not involved in critical patient care to supplement ER staff during a rush.

Integrated Monitors

Medical staff measure vital signs to observe changes in a patient’s condition. Frequent visits to check the temperature, blood pressure and heart rate take time and can disturb a resting patient. Web-enabled monitors integrated into the patient’s bed can send this information more regularly with less disruption. They will also alert staff members of sudden changes.

Case Management

Working with IoMT devices results in an integrated approach to patient care. A medical center’s case management platform will receive information from various sources so that doctors and nurses can see it in one place. They can avoid issues with conflicting orders and receive alerts about potential prescription interactions or allergies. Importantly, they will be aware of a change in a patient’s status in real-time.

Benefits of the Internet of Medical Things IoMT

IoMT technology brings benefits to every aspect of the healthcare system. From the hospital intake process to monitored aftercare, connected devices will improve patient outcomes.

Streamlined Patient Flow

A web-connected hospital management system can get patients and staff where they need to be. Reporting software that tracks staff members, patients and facilities will minimize the wait time for tests and procedures.

Faster Diagnosis

The sooner physicians can see medical data, the faster they can make an informed diagnosis. Medical centers may also use AI technology to expedite the diagnostic process.

Real-Time Patient Data

Doctors and nurses can see real-time data rather than information received at longer intervals. This feature enables them to respond faster to changes in a patient’s condition.

Error Reduction

The patient care process has many steps that are vulnerable to human error. Connected devices will alert medical staff of potential prescription errors and prevent wrong-patient mistakes.

Improved Aftercare

Patient wearables and smartphone apps help doctors track individuals after an appointment. They can observe vital signs outside of the clinical setting and remind patients to carry out aftercare instructions.

Cost Reductions

IoMT technology will reduce the cost of medical care. There will be fewer routine appointments so that doctors can see more patients. Reducing the number of medical errors will reduce the cost of both institutional and individual insurance.

The Growth Potential of IoMT

The global market for the IoMT is growing quickly. New medical facilities are incorporating the technology as they see the benefits for early adopters. The compound annual growth rate for the IoMT sector is expected to be more than 25% over the next few years. There are several reasons for this expansion.

Patient Familiarity with Wearable Technology

Wearable devices are no longer a new technology. Patients are already comfortable wearing fitness trackers for their personal benefit. In many cases, medical apps can work on a device the patient owns. Physicians are more likely to work with technology that has a high chance of patient compliance.

Increased Focus on Home Health Care

Hospital stays are expensive, and patients often recover better in the comfort of their homes. However, it has been difficult to monitor patients remotely. Home health aides are part of the solution, and remote monitoring devices will enhance their abilities. Web-enabled devices help to recover patients stay safe and receive the attention they need. Demand for home-based care will only increase with the aging of the Baby Boomer generation.

Emphasis on Remote Health Care

The COVID-19 pandemic introduced the world to the possibilities of remote health care. More patients are comfortable interacting with a medical professional over the phone or on a telehealth appointment. This technology lowers the cost of care by decreasing the number of office visits. Adding IoMT technology to this process will increase its effectiveness.

Increasing Health Care Costs

The cost of health care continues to grow. Both medical institutions and health insurance companies want to lower fees. As large medical centers seek to streamline patient care, they will look to IoMT solutions to reduce inefficiencies and overhead costs. Manufacturers and software developers will see growth in applications for facilities management, patient care and prescriptions.
